Shree Airlines conducts test-flight in Surkhet



SURKHET:  Shree Airlines Company has conducted a test-flight in Surkhet from Monday.

An 80-seater QR-800 aircraft of the company conducted the maiden flight service to Surkhet this morning.

According to Umesh Panthi, the chief of Civil Avian Office, Surkhet, the flight landed on the runaway at 10:35 am.

Pilot DS Thapa had flown the aircraft. The technical staffers, now, will make a throughout study how much load can be carried in a flight, said Panthi.
